Senior Research Associate, African Security Analysis Programme, Institute for Security Studies, Pretoria, South Africa. He emigrated to South Africa in 1974, working for the next five years as a military historian. In 1979 he moved to the Africa Institute in Pretoria, where he worked as a researcher and was co-founder and editor of the Journal of Contemporary African Studies.
In 1982 he accepted the post of Lecturer in Development Administration and African Politics at the University of South Africa. In 1987 he returned to the Africa Institute as Head of the Current Affairs Section and editor of Africa Insight, a position he occupied until moving in September 1997 to the ISS. He has published widely on contemporary African politics and is extensively consulted by the media, business and government departments on this subject.
